Trivia and History

Forte Travelodge.
An old Little Chef sign.

In 1982 there was a plan for a Little Chef on the A418 at Cuddington, but this was withdrawn.

Instead Thame services opened in 1995 with a Little ChefHistory, which gained a Burger King in 1997. In 1999 there were plans to add a drive thru, but this didn't happen.

The Little Chef was the only one in the country with a logo introduced in around 2003. It was created by design agency Keanebrand, and marked the start of an attempt to move the brand away from its functional, service station image to that of a more relaxed dining experience. Some of the signs were never changed, and several new owners of Little Chef chose not to roll it out. In 2011, a similar logo was used as part of the 'Wonderfully British' refurbishment.

The Little Chef closed in 2017, under Euro Garages.
